At LIS, we integrate our values and teaching philosophy with the International Baccalaureate Primary Years Programme (IB PYP). This program, for 3- and 4-year-olds preschool students, is designed to foster their holistic development and lay a strong foundation for future learning. Here is a summary of the IB PYP programs for preschool students:
-
- Play-based Learning: The IB PYP recognizes the importance of play in early childhood education. The curriculum emphasizes hands-on and experiential learning through play, allowing children to explore and engage with their environment.
- Inquiry-based Approach: The PYP encourages children to become curious, independent thinkers. It promotes inquiry-based learning, where students are encouraged to ask questions, investigate, and discover answers through guided exploration and inquiry.
- Transdisciplinary Themes: The PYP curriculum is organized around four transdisciplinary themes that are relevant and meaningful to young learners. These themes include concepts like “Who We Are,” “How We Express Ourselves,” “How the World Works,” and “Sharing the Planet.” They provide a framework for integrated learning across subject areas.
- Key Concepts: The PYP introduces key concepts to preschool students to develop their understanding of the world around them. These concepts, such as form, function, causation, connection, and change, help children make connections between different ideas and develop their critical thinking skills.
- Language and Literacy: Language development is a crucial component of the PYP curriculum. Preschool students are exposed to a rich language environment that encourages vocabulary development, communication skills, and early literacy experiences through storytelling, rhymes, songs, and books.
- Social and Emotional Development: The PYP recognizes the importance of social and emotional development in preschool years. The program aims to create a nurturing and inclusive environment that supports children’s emotional well-being, self-regulation, social skills, and empathy.
- Assessment: Assessment in the PYP for preschool students focuses on observation and documentation of their learning progress. Teachers use a range of strategies to capture children’s growth, including anecdotal notes, photographs, and samples of their work.
- Collaboration with Families: The PYP encourages active involvement of families in their child’s learning journey. Regular communication, sharing of information, and opportunities for parental involvement are fostered to create a collaborative partnership between school and home.
Overall, the IB PYP for preschool students aims to provide a stimulating and nurturing learning environment that promotes active engagement, inquiry, and the development of foundational skills, knowledge, and attitudes necessary for lifelong learning.

Moreover, language acquisition is given paramount importance at LIS. Alongside mandatory Slovene classes, tailored to cater to native and non-native speakers, students have the privilege to choose between German, French, and Spanish, with each language class meeting approximately 5 hours per week. We wholeheartedly believe that multilingualism enriches their educational experience and enhances their global outlook. While Ljubljana International School is a proud IB candidate school for grades PreK – 5 and MYP (Middle Years Program) for grades 6 – 10, international schools worldwide, such as LIS, use AERO standards alongside their IB PYP and MYP programs of study to ensure a comprehensive and globally relevant education for students. AERO (American Education Reaches Out) Standards is a curriculum dedicated to promoting curricular consistency from grades K-12 in schools offering a US-based program of studies outside the United States of America, following global trends in curriculum development and the celebrated Common Core initiative in the United States. The Common Core initiative establishes educational standards, ensuring students are prepared for post-secondary education (university) and careers. AERO provides standards in Mathematics, Science, English/Language Arts, and Social Studies, aiming to deliver a high-quality education to students worldwide.
The Mathematics standards cover diverse mathematical areas, nurturing critical thinking and problem-solving. Science standards emphasize scientific inquiry, practical applications, and understanding of various scientific disciplines. English/Language Arts standards encompass reading, writing, speaking, listening, and language skills, promoting literacy and communication abilities. Social Studies standards focus on history, geography, civics, and economics, fostering an understanding of societies and global issues. By offering a solid foundation for curriculum consistency, AERO Standards guide educators in designing learning experiences which align seamlessly with internationally recognized benchmarks.
Ljubljana International School (LIS) adopts the Mastery Learning model to deliver the curriculum and assess student learning. The Mastery Learning model is a well-researched and highly effective approach that goes beyond traditional methods where passing is based on a percentage grade. This model aims to ensure students master 100% of the course content, as opposed to leaving gaps in their learning. This method helps students overcome deficits and difficulties, leading to a more comprehensive and fulfilling educational experience. Unlike traditional education, where gaps in learning may go unaddressed, Mastery Learning emphasizes that students must demonstrate proficiency in knowledge and skills. If a student struggles to show mastery, they receive personalized support, relearn the material, and undergo reassessment until true mastery is achieved. Mastery Learning is gaining popularity globally as a more engaging and meaningful way to educate students.

LIS is a Candidate School* for the MYP program. This school is pursuing authorization as an IB World School. These are schools that share a common philosophy—a commitment to high quality, challenging, international education that LIS believes is important for our students.
LIS takes immense pride in its official candidacy for the MYP, a testament to our dedication to meet the rigorous standards set forth by IB. The MYP is for students aged 11–16, in grades 6–10 (or MYP 1–5) and is made up of eight core subject groups: Mathematics, Arts, Sciences, Language & Literature, Individuals & Societies, Physical & Health Education, Language Acquisition, and Design.
The content and transferable skills provided through each of the subjects overlap with each other. This presents learners with a balanced approach to their education that emphasizes the acquisition of key skills, thus setting the foundations for students becoming life-long learners.

The LIS MYP curriculum reflects our identity as a US-American accredited international school rooted in Slovenia. We believe that diversity is a strength, and building intercultural understandings is core to our values and mission. Each year of the MYP, learners explore at least one unit through an interdisciplinary approach combining two subject groups. This enables learners to make tangible connections to unit content from multiple perspectives of inquiry.
Students are also offered opportunities to take their learning beyond the classroom, broadening their horizons and practicing language skills through educational excursions, both within Slovenia and abroad.
As part of our commitment to developing caring and reflective life-long learners, Service as Action is a foundational element of the MYP. It highlights the value of community involvement and teaches the Approaches to Learning (ATL) skills of self-management, communication, and collaboration. At LIS, each MYP year group has dedicated time to develop a community-oriented project, supported by our Service-Learning Coordinator. These collaborative projects involve the class, Homeroom Teacher, Parents, the PTO, and community partners, with the goal of fostering safe, meaningful, and sustainable relationships that are mutually beneficial.
The MYP also provides learners a unique opportunity through the Personal Project in MYP 5. Students choose a topic of personal interest to explore throughout the school year, setting their own goals, documenting progress, and presenting their learning. The Personal Project is a space for students to develop in a way they choose, guided by a staff supervisor. Projects vary, from setting personal sports goals to organizing events, developing skills, helping the community, researching, or creating something. Each spring, the LIS community is invited to the MYP Exhibition, where learners present their Personal Projects to families, guardians, and friends.

As an institution accredited by the Middle States Association of Colleges and Schools (MSA), we adhere to the American AREO standards-based curriculum. This accreditation further enhances the global recognition and acceptance of our graduates by universities worldwide.
At LIS, we have revolutionized the traditional approach to testing, moving away from high-pressure assessments. Instead, our classes are thoughtfully designed to optimize learning within a nurturing mastery-based environment. We strive to cultivate a genuine passion for knowledge and encourage students to delve deeper into each subject matter, fostering significantly greater understanding and long-term retention across diverse courses, ranging from sciences and mathematics to the humanities.
To cater to the varying goals and aspirations of our students, we offer a wide array of opportunities, including Advanced Placement (AP) courses in various subjects. These rigorous courses provide students with a chance to challenge themselves and earn college credits while still in high school. For students wanting to attend universities in Europe, many countries require at least 2 AP classes, while others require up to 4 in different subject categories. Additionally, depending on their academic objectives, students can pursue different diplomas at LIS. Our main diplomas include the “Academic Diploma” (24 credits) and the esteemed “Academic Diploma with Honors” (24 credits), which requires completion of two or more AP classes.
